RED BULL AIR RACE BUDAPEST: QUALIFYING DAY

Today was an extremely wet day! The teams have been moved to an alternative airport with a solid runway (rather than the grass field we were operating out of prior) in efforts to increase chances of flight operations. However, continuous rain halted all flights, and Qualifying was canceled for safety purposes. As in Chiba, the head-to-head matchups will be based on the World Championship Standings. Lineup for tomorrow’s Round of 14 is as follows:

  • Heat 1: Francois LeVot v. Hannes Arch
  • Heat 2: Juan Velarde v. Yoshihide Muroya
  • Heat 3: Pete McLeod v. Nigel Lamb
  • Heat 4: Michael Goulian v. Nicolas Ivanoff
  • Heat 5: Matt Hall v. Martin Sonka
  • Heat 6: Peter Podlunsek v. Kirby Chambliss
  • Heat 7: Peter Kopfstein v. Matthias Dolderer

It will be a challenging race day, as none of the pilots have flown the full track. Gate two was down during both training sessions for technical issues.
